Gene name | CASP2 |
Protein name | Caspase-2 (CASP-2) (EC 3.4.22.55) (Neural precursor cell expressed developmentally down-regulated protein 2) (NEDD-2) (Protease ICH-1) [Cleaved into: Caspase-2 subunit p18; Caspase-2 subunit p13; Caspase-2 subunit p12] Caspase 2 apoptosis-related cysteine peptidase isoform 1 Caspase 2 apoptosis-related cysteine peptidase isoform 2 Caspase 2 |
Synonyms | ICH1 NEDD2 |
Description | FUNCTION: Involved in the activation cascade of caspases responsible for apoptosis execution. Might function by either activating some proteins required for cell death or inactivating proteins necessary for cell survival . Associates with PIDD1 and CRADD to form the PIDDosome, a complex that activates CASP2 and triggers apoptosis in response to genotoxic stress . . |
